Location: ohio | Good afternoon all I am new here. I have a 2004 S&H two horse slant load stock combo. The top 2 foot or so is open slats. I have seen people use plexi glass to enclose the trailer for inclement weather hauling. Have any of you done this? What advice can you offer me? Thanks for the info J |

    Location: Kansas | I had a stock combo that came with the plexi glass inserts. Very thin and they just slid in and out. Kind of a pain, but it's only once a year. My side openings were large enough that they needed to be covered in the winter. In your area you might not require them, or if your trailer is enclosed in the back you might want them open for ventilation. I have seen many just use plywood and wire it in. Whatever you do, make it easy to handle. |
